Jakarta Futures Exchange Eyes Role in Planned Commodities Bourse
The deputy chief of the Jakarta Futures Exchange stated that Indonesia's goal to launch a new commodities exchange by January 1 is achievable. This can be accomplished if the nation utilizes existing platforms instead of starting the endeavor from scratch.
